Teriflunomide, marketed as Aubagio, is a medication prescribed for adults with relapsing forms of multiple sclerosis (MS). While it is not a cure, it serves as a disease-modifying therapy to help manage the condition. The drug functions by reducing specific immune cells known as lymphocytes, which mistakenly attack the nervous system in people with MS. This reduction helps lower the frequency of flare-ups and may slow the progression of physical impairments associated with MS. Teriflunomide is taken orally once daily. Some common side effects include headaches, diarrhea, and hair loss. Always consult with a healthcare professional before starting any new medication.

Teriflunomide Warnings

Teriflunomide is a medication that carries several important safety warnings. It is crucial to understand the potential risks and necessary precautions before using this drug. Below are key points to consider:

  • Pregnancy Risks: Teriflunomide can cause significant harm to an unborn baby, including birth defects or stillbirth. Women of childbearing potential must have a negative pregnancy test prior to starting treatment and must use reliable contraception throughout the treatment and for a period after stopping. Men are also advised to use effective birth control to prevent pregnancy. If pregnancy occurs, contact your healthcare provider immediately.

  • Liver Health: This medication can cause serious liver damage. Individuals with pre-existing liver conditions or those taking other liver-affecting medications are at an increased risk. Regular liver function tests will be conducted before and during treatment. Symptoms such as persistent nausea, vomiting, loss of appetite, dark urine, or yellowing of the skin and eyes should be reported to your doctor without delay.

  • Drug Elimination: Teriflunomide is eliminated from the body slowly, which may take up to 2 years. If rapid removal is necessary, such as when planning a pregnancy or experiencing intolerable side effects, medications like cholestyramine may be used to expedite this process.

  • Infection Risk: Teriflunomide may weaken the immune system, heightening the risk of serious infections. This risk is particularly significant for those on other immunosuppressive drugs. Ensure you are up-to-date with vaccinations before starting treatment, but avoid live vaccines during medication use.

  • Allergic Reactions and Skin Conditions: Severe allergic reactions, including anaphylaxis and DRESS, have been reported. Serious skin reactions like Stevens-Johnson syndrome or toxic epidermal necrolysis may occur. Seek immediate medical attention if you experience symptoms such as rashes, fever, or blistering skin.

  • Nerve Issues: Some patients have developed peripheral neuropathy, resulting in numbness or tingling in extremities. If these symptoms arise, inform your healthcare provider, as discontinuation and rapid elimination of the drug may be necessary.

  • Lung Complications: Rare cases of interstitial lung disease (ILD) have been associated with teriflunomide. Symptoms such as coughing or difficulty breathing require prompt medical evaluation.

  • Use Restrictions: Avoid using teriflunomide if you have severe liver problems, are pregnant, do not use birth control (if you can become pregnant), or have allergies to leflunomide or teriflunomide. It should not be used simultaneously with leflunomide (Arava).

In case of an overdose or any severe adverse reactions, immediate medical intervention is essential. Always consult your healthcare provider for personalized guidance and clarification on any concerns related to teriflunomide treatment.

Teriflunomide Side Effects

Common side effects:

  • diarrhea
  • nausea
  • sensations like tingling, burning, or numbness on the skin
  • temporary hair loss
  • headaches
  • abnormal liver test results

    Serious side effects:

  • signs of liver problems (nausea, vomiting, stomach pain, yellowing of the skin or eyes, pale stools)
  • symptoms of infections (persistent sore throat, fever, cough, swollen lymph nodes)
  • high blood pressure
  • allergic reactions (rash, itching or swelling, severe dizziness, difficulty breathing)

Teriflunomide Interactions

Teriflunomide can influence the way other medications function by altering their removal from your body. It may slow down the elimination of drugs such as Ketorolac and tovorafenib, potentially affecting their effectiveness. Conversely, it can also accelerate the removal of medications like vorasidenib, which might impact their efficacy. Additionally, because Leflunomide is closely related to teriflunomide, it should not be used concurrently with teriflunomide.
Teriflunomide FAQs
What is the drug teriflunomide used for?

Teriflunomide is used for the treatment of relapsing forms of multiple sclerosis (MS) in adults. It helps to reduce the frequency of flare-ups and may slow the progression of physical disability associated with MS.
